Episode Summary:

In this episode of "Facebook Ads Quick Tips," Stacy Covitz sheds light on the core functionalities and limitations of Facebook and Instagram ads, equipping online business owners with the knowledge to effectively leverage these tools. Stacy underscores the importance of managing expectations around ad campaigns, ensuring listeners understand what ads can and cannot achieve. Her insights steer business owners towards realistic goals, fostering better decision-making in their advertising endeavors.

Key Takeaways:

  • Facebook and Instagram ads effectively drive traffic and expand brand awareness, but their success hinges on a sound business strategy.
  • Properly aligned expectations are crucial; ads enhance existing sales funnels but cannot independently generate sales or fix inherent business issues.
  • Ads can target specific demographics, facilitating refined audience engagement for better marketing results.
  • The job of ads is to direct users to a business's sales platform; the responsibility of conversion lies with the business owner.
  • A strategic follow-up, such as lead nurturing, is essential to capitalize on the audience's interest generated by ads.


Notable Quotes:

  • "Ads will improve or enhance whatever you already have going on."
  • "ADS are the driving force to get traffic, more people to see what you have."
  • "Ads won't get people to buy your product; it’s your job to sell the product."
  • "Ads can’t fix something that’s not working."
  • "Ads aren't designed to always make you money"
